What is Straw bale Construction?
Straw, commonly considered waste, is revolutionizing green building. Building with straw bales uses stacking bales within timber frames to build walls that are simultaneously highly insulating and structural. The technique uses an agricultural byproduct, making it a sustainably sourced and low-impact choice.
Straw is derived from grain crops like wheat, rice, or barley. Instead of burning or discarding it, farmers can supply it for construction. That cuts agricultural waste and offers a sustainable material for homes. It’s a simple process, well-suited to owner-builders and community projects.
One of the standout features of straw bale walls is their insulation performance. Relative to traditional materials such as fiberglass or wood, straw bales offer a higher R-value. This means they retain heat better, leading to reduced energy costs. Here’s a quick comparison:
Material | Thermal R-Value/inch |
---|---|
Strawbale | R-2.38 |
Fiberglass | R-2.20 |
Wood | R-1.41 |
Another benefit is the use of non-toxic materials. Straw bales are free from harmful chemicals, promoting cleaner indoor air quality. Consequently, they are a sound choice for families and green-minded homeowners.

How Straw-bale Homes Are Constructed
There are multiple ways to construct sustainable homes using straw bales. Each method provides unique benefits, from structural support to faster installation. Knowing these options can help you select the best approach for your project.
Nebraska Style vs. In-Fill Wall Systems
The Nebraska Style is a historical method where bale walls serve as the primary structural support. This approach is a great fit for smaller homes and focuses on simplicity. The bales are stacked directly on the foundation, reducing the need for the need for additional uprights or frames.
In contrast, In-Fill Wall Systems use timber frames to handle the structural load. The bales are fitted within these frames, enabling faster roof installation and greater design flexibility. This method is common for larger projects where customization is key.
Prefabricated Straw Wall Panels
Prefabricated panels are a next-gen innovation in straw bale construction. These factory-built panel sections minimize on-site labor and limit weather-related risks. They are designed for quick assembly, which makes them a practical choice for time-sensitive projects.
Here’s a comparison of the three methods:
Method | Highlights | Ideal For |
---|---|---|
Nebraska Style | Load-bearing bales, simple build | Small homes |
In-Fill Systems | Timber frames, design flexibility | Larger projects |
Prefabricated Panels | Factory-built, reduced assembly time | Quick installations |
Each method has its strengths, and the choice depends on your project’s needs. Whether you choose traditional techniques or modern innovations, straw bale construction delivers a eco-friendly and efficient solution.
Common Myths About Straw-bale Construction
Many people hold myths around sustainable materials like straw. These myths commonly prevent homeowners from exploring eco-friendly options. Let’s clear up some of the most common concerns.
Fire Resistance and Safety
One of the biggest myths is that straw is a fire hazard. In reality, compressed bales are without the oxygen needed to burn. Lab tests demonstrate that plastered straw walls can withstand 2+ hours of fire exposure. This outperforms the fire resistance of many traditional materials like lumber.
Plaster acts as a protective barrier, enveloping the bales and stopping ignition. This makes straw-based structures safer than many people assume. Here is a quick comparison:
Material | Fire Resistance |
---|---|
Straw (plastered) | 2+ hours |
Wood | 1 hour |
Pest and Moisture Management
Another concern is pests. Straw has zero nutritional value, which discourages rodents and insects. When finished with plaster, it becomes nearly impossible for pests to penetrate. This removes one of the most common problems homeowners worry about.
Moisture is also controllable with proper design. Elevated foundations, wide eaves, and vapor-permeable finishes such as vapor-permeable stucco prevent rot. Modern techniques help ensure these homes remain durable for decades.
Compare how straw stacks up against traditional materials in moisture control:
Material | Moisture Control |
---|---|
Straw with Proper Design | High |
Wood without Treatment | Low |
By addressing these myths, it’s clear that straw-based structures are a secure, eco-friendly, and enduring choice for modern homes.
